Keep in mind Swift does not allow the larger, direct to battery wired, inverters. They don't even allow shop mechanics to install them on the company trucks. And as posted, the small (250 and less watts) inverters, that plug into the lighter outlets, won't carry a microwave, or any larger appliance. Coleman makes a 12 v plug in cooler that is advertised to keep the inside temperature "40 degrees cooler" than outside temperature. When I was OTR, I found that it was sufficient to keep water, soda pop, and occasional sandwich in, as well as salad fixings (for a short time.)

Get a cooler. i got my igloo at a petro for under $100. It keeps my meat and cheese cool enough so I can have my sammachies. I save a lot of money that way. I looked at this way. Cooler 100 bucks. Cooler 30 bucks. Bag of ice 3 dollars 23 days of ice 69 bucks plus the cost of said cooler equals 99 bucks. so thus my electric igloo paid for itself in savings vs ice in 24 days. Now GPS. Get one. Don't have to use it for routing. BUT You can read the street names of the streets you are coming up to. Reason being is John Doe took out the street sign last week. And now its night time and raining and you don't know that was the street you needed to turn on because the sign is now crumpled up in the ditch. Its ok you can thank him later. Also this saves you from driving 15 mph street to street looking for that road. Also a good egg crate or memory foam pad is priceless on top of the junk mattresses that the company provides.
